@font-face{font-family:Herbus;src:url(/fonts/Herbus-Regular.woff2) format("woff2"),url(/fonts/Herbus-Regular.woff) format("woff");font-weight:400;font-style:normal;font-swap:normal}@font-face{font-family:JAIK;src:url(/fonts/jaik.woff2) format("woff2"),url(/fonts/jaik.woff) format("woff");font-weight:400;font-style:normal;font-swap:normal}body,button{margin:0;padding:0}button{background:none;border:none;cursor:pointer;outline:none}h1,h2,h3,h4,h5,h6,ol,p,ul{margin:0;padding:0;font-weight:400}canvas,iframe,img,symbol *,video{all:unset;display:revert;box-sizing:border-box}*,:after,:before{box-sizing:border-box}:root{--colors-bg:#111;--colors-modal-bg:hsla(0,0%,4%,.95);--colors-text:#8e8e8e;--colors-dark:#232323;--colors-light:#d6d6d6;--colors-white:#fff;--fonts-body:"Helvetica Neue","Helvetica","Arial",sans-serif;--fonts-headline:"Herbus",sans-serif;--font-sizes-small:0.75rem;--font-sizes-body:1rem;--font-weight-body:400;--font-weight-bold:600;--font-sizes-h1:clamp(2.5rem,5vw,6rem);--font-sizes-h2:46px;--font-sizes-h3:34px;--font-sizes-h4:12px;--font-sizes-prose:18px;--line-heights-body:1.4;--line-heights-headline:0.9;--sizes-gutter:1rem;--sizes-block-margin:6rem;--filters-blur:blur(0.5px);--radii-tiny:5px;--radii-small:5px;--radii-big:10px}@media(min-width:640px){:root{--font-sizes-h2:4.62rem;--font-sizes-h3:3.62rem;--font-sizes-h4:1.25rem;--font-sizes-prose:1.25rem}}html{font-size:12px;scroll-behavior:smooth}@media(min-width:640px){html{font-size:14px}}body{background-color:var(--colors-bg);font-family:var(--fonts-body);font-size:var(--font-sizes-body);font-weight:var(--font-weight-body);line-height:var(--line-heights-body)}a,body{color:var(--colors-text)}a{text-decoration:none;transition:.2s ease-in-out}a:hover{color:var(--colors-white)}h1,h2,h3{font-feature-settings:"dlig";font-variant-ligatures:discretionary-ligatures}h1{line-height:.8}h1,h2{font-family:var(--fonts-headline)}h2{font-size:var(--font-sizes-h2);font-weight:400;line-height:var(--line-heights-headline)}h3{font-family:var(--fonts-headline);letter-spacing:1px;margin:0;line-height:.85;font-size:2.5rem}@media(min-width:1000px){h3{font-size:3vw}}h4{font-size:1rem;font-weight:600;letter-spacing:-.25px}h5{font-size:var(--font-sizes-body);font-weight:var(--font-weight-bold)}hr{border:0;border-bottom:1px solid var(--colors-text);margin:0}img{display:block;width:100%;height:auto}button{all:unset}b,strong{font-weight:var(--font-weight-bold)}p a{text-decoration:underline;text-underline-offset:3px}